Saint Mary’s College of California is a small, private Catholic liberal arts college in Moraga, in the Bay Area, known for its tight‑knit community, scenic hilltop campus, and strong emphasis on personalized learning. Students often rave about the small class sizes, engaged professors, the 60+ clubs, the inclusive student‑life vibe, and the easy access to San Francisco and outdoor recreation.
